The video discusses inflation trends in France and Germany, highlighting the ECB's challenges with rate decisions. It critiques market expectations of deep rate cuts by the ECB, arguing they are unlikely given current economic indicators. The video also examines the BOE's approach to inflation and interest rates, questioning the feasibility of significant rate cuts amid rising inflation expectations.
